You talkin’ to me? Japanese man creates iPhone quick-draw system (with video)

“Sometimes you just need to talk on your iPhone right NOW, and even the tedious task of fetching the device from your pocket or purse is just too big of a delay to handle,” Mike Wehner reports for TUAW.

“If this sounds like you, then you’re going to want to pay very close attention to the following video, as it may change your life forever,” Wehner reports. “The inventive Japanese man in the clip exhibits unbridled ingenuity in creating an iPhone quick-draw system capable of getting your smartphone into your grasp within just fractions of a second.”

Wehner reports, “If the homemade masterpiece looks a bit familiar, it may be due to its similarities to rig used by Robert De Niro’s character in the film Taxi Driver.”
